I have an Ibanez AFJ95 (2013) and it fits in this Ibanez AF-100C case I found in the catalog on Guitar Center. Size of the AFJ95 is:
a : Length19 1/2" b : Width 15 3/4" c : Max Depth 3 5/8"
The GB10 is a smaller guitar and the size is (from the Ibanez website):
a : Length18 7/8" b : Width 14 3/4" c : Max Depth 3 3/8"
I bought my guitar used and it didn't come with a case. Both guitars have a 24.7 scale, and have 20 frets. I Google searched for the AF-100C case on Sweetwater, Musicians' friend and Guitar center websites. Sweetwater had the lowest price, and GC matched it ( about $80usd).Now the case is pretty sturdy, but it doesn't appear to match the case that the GB10 comes with, so they aren't the same.Last edited by qblue; 12-06-2016 at 01:15 AM.
